The Limitations of Traditional Whiteboards

Traditional whiteboards have been a staple in classrooms, offices, and meeting rooms for decades. However, they come with several limitations:

  • Physical Space: Traditional whiteboards require physical space, which can be a constraint in smaller offices or classrooms.
  • Limited Collaboration: Collaboration is often limited to those physically present in the room. Remote team members cannot contribute in real-time.
  • No Record Keeping: Once the information is erased, it is lost forever. This makes it difficult to track ideas or decisions made during meetings.
  • Static Content: Traditional whiteboards do not allow for dynamic content updates. Once something is written, it cannot be easily modified or expanded upon without erasing previous work.

These limitations can hinder productivity and creativity, especially in environments that thrive on collaboration and innovation.


The Advantages of WebBoard

WebBoard, as a digital whiteboard solution, addresses many of the shortcomings of traditional whiteboards. Here are some key advantages:

1. Accessibility and Flexibility

WebBoard can be accessed from any device with an internet connection, allowing team members to collaborate from anywhere in the world. This flexibility is crucial in today’s remote work environment, where teams are often distributed across different locations.

2. Real-Time Collaboration

With WebBoard, multiple users can work on the same board simultaneously, regardless of their physical location. This real-time collaboration fosters creativity and ensures that all team members can contribute their ideas instantly.

3. Enhanced Features

WebBoard offers a range of features that traditional whiteboards cannot match, including:

  • Templates: Users can choose from various templates tailored for brainstorming, project planning, and more.
  • Integration: WebBoard can integrate with other tools like project management software, making it easier to streamline workflows.
  • Multimedia Support: Users can add images, videos, and links directly to the board, enriching the content and making it more engaging.
4. Automatic Saving and Version Control

One of the most significant advantages of WebBoard is its ability to automatically save changes. Users can revisit previous versions of the board, ensuring that no ideas are lost and allowing teams to track the evolution of their projects.

5. Environmentally Friendly

Digital whiteboards eliminate the need for paper and markers, making them a more sustainable choice. This aligns with the growing emphasis on environmental responsibility in business practices.
